Learning Difficulties
Specific Learning Disabilities/ Difficulties (SLD) means difficulties with a specific underpinning skill or ability, such as memory, or visual skills, or retrieval skills, which manifests in difficulties in thinking, reading, writing or maths. It is a disability when it continues over time. Children and teenagers with SLD have average or above average general ability and spoken language, but their learning in reading, writing or maths doesn’t progress like a typical person their age.

Learning Assessments
Testing helps to pinpoint where a person’s difficulties are and why they are struggling with schoolwork. It then shows where teaching or tutoring needs to focus for improvements in academic skills. By comparing the student with an average peer, or others their age, this shows how much weakness there is, or whether the skill is a strength. This is important in diagnosing specific learning disability.
